The weather at this event was a big disappointment. I actually hired a 600mm lens with a monopod, which was a mistake - too big and unwieldy for fast Aircraft. (I ended up getting best results with my trusty 70-200mm zoom.)
I also got into an altercation with some guy for blocking his view with the aforementioned big lens, and then I felt compelled to apologize to the family sitting next to me for the expletives which had been spewing forth from my mouth.
After the first day, I accidentally formatted a whole CompactFlash card after I incorrectly believed that I had already transferred the images off it. Nevertheless, I Managed to recover most of them, though (except the best ones, as Murphy's law would have it ...)
Also, it was a very long walk from the car park to the stand, and hauling around two cameras, a whole lot of lenses, and the 600mm lens case through the crowd in soaking wet weather was not fun. I don't recommend it.
